I'm about to migrate to Legacy but have found a serious problem when
importing Gedcom files and this is causing the migrating to stop.


I have a GEDCOM file but if an event for an individual contains both
note, media-link and source, then the note is not imported. If source
or media-link doesn't exist, then the note is imported.

The content of the GEDCOM is:
0 HEAD
1 GEDC
2 VERS 5.5
2 FORM LINEAGE-LINKED
1 CHAR UTF-8
1 SUBM @U1@
1 DATE 13 DEC 2014
2 TIME 21:32:32 GMT+1
0 @I1@ INDI
1 _UPD 13 DEC 2014 21:32:17 GMT+1
1 NAME MyFirstName /MyFamilyname/
2 GIVN MyFirstName
2 SURN MyFamilyname
1 SEX M
1 BIRT
2 SOUR @S1@
2 NOTE @N2@
1 CENS
2 SOUR @S1@
2 NOTE @N3@
2 OBJE
3 FORM jpg
3 TITL 1699-09-04 Frederik Christian Sach, Holmen sogn 1695-1702
3 FILE C:\Users\Karsten\Documents\MyHeritage\T1\Photos\P1_3697_3104.jpg
0 @N3@ NOTE
1 CONC MyCustomDescription
0 @S1@ SOUR
1 _UPD 13 DEC 2014 21:31:59 GMT+1
1 TITL MySource
0 TRLR

If the lines "2 OBJE" to "3 FILE" are removed, then the description
"MyCustomDescription" is shown.

I have created 2 sample GEDCOM files, and in the file with both media
and source, then the NOTE (value MyCustomDescription) is not imported.
All the sample files can be found here: http://legacy.weikop.com/data.zip
Open the 2 legacy files and you will see that in "t1 with", the
description/NOTE is not imported but in "t1 no", the description
exist.
